#bb0f85 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bb0f85 is composed of 73.3% red, 5.9%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92% magenta, 28.9%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 318.8 degrees, a saturation of 85.1% and a lightness of 39.6%. #bb0f85 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ff1eff with #77000b. Closest websafe color is: #cc0099.

#bb0f85 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bb0f85 has RGB values of R:187, G:15, B:133 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.29,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12259205.
